How do you remove dry Flex Seal?

Grab a damp rag and acetone*. Then scrub the metal until the Flex Seal is removed. This may require a little elbow grease. It'll come off – just give it a heavy scrub.

Will WD40 remove flex tape?

WD-40. Use a rag with a bit of texture to it — for example, terry cloth as opposed to an old t-shirt — and soak a small area of it with WD-40, then scrub at the residue. If there is a lot of residue, you can spray the residue and let it sit for just a minute before scrubbing.

How do you remove Flex Seal from your hands?

Wipe as much product as you can off of the skin using paper towels first. Then, use a concentrated dish soap that cuts grease and grime with very warm water. (Flex Seal tends to release better with warm water.)

How do you paint over Flex Seal?

Flex Seal Liquid cannot be top coated with anything other than Flex Seal Liquid, however, you can add as many coats as you like. Just allow Flex Seal Liquid to fully dry between coats. With Flex Seal Clear, you can add color to your surface before coating with Flex Seal Liquid over a decorated surface.

Is Flex Seal safe for drinking water?

Q: Can I use it to seal the inside of a water tank used for drinking? A: No, we do not recommend that you use Flex Seal® on surfaces where it comes in direct contact with drinking water.

How Long Does It Take Flex Seal to waterproof?

Flex Seal will usually dry to the touch within 2 to 3 hours and fully cure in 24 hours. It will get stronger over time.

How do you remove Flex Tape from wood?

Use mineral spirits* to remove Flex Seal from the wood. Just as with the metal surface, wood will require some manpower as well. So scrub the stain away until it's gone. However, use of mineral spirits and scrubbing may result in the removal or lightening of the stain on stained wood.

What are the ingredients in Goo Gone?

The ingredients listed in the Original Goo Gone are:
  • Petroleum distillates.
  • d-Limonene.
  • Aliphatic ether alcohol.
  • Orange sweet extract.
  • Glycol ether.
  • Solvent orange 60.

Is Flex Seal an explosive?

At normal Flex Seal storage temperatures, there are no flammable or explosive vapors above the liquid surface. When involved in a fire, this material may decompose and produce black, sooty smoke, irritating vapors and toxic gases (e.g., carbon oxides, nitrogen oxides, sulfur oxides).
